COMMUNITY STRATEGIC PLAN REVIEW

CGRC is reviewing its Community Strategic Plan 2022-2032. The purpose of the plan is to identify the community’s main priorities and aspirations for the future and plan actions to achieve them.
We are reviewing this plan to ensure we are on track and are capturing a future vision that reflects our local area and lifestyle.

The Plan ensures the entire community can contribute and work towards a shared vision for a better future.

PUBLIC FORUM

Members of the general public are invited to attend Council meetings and, with the prior approval of the Chair, may address Council in the Public Forum Session on specific topics listed on the Council meeting agenda. People wishing to address Council are asked to submit a Speaker Registration Form well in advance of the meeting.

Council meetings are to be conducted in accordance with the Cootamundra-Gundagai Regional Council Code of Meeting Practice, the Code. Amongst other things, the Code specifies that no more than two (2) speakers are permitted to speak ‘for’ or ‘against’ any item of business on the agenda.  If there are more than two (2) speakers proposed on any one topic a process will need to be applied to ensure proceeding are orderly.

WEED SPRAYING NOTICE

Council wishes to advise residents across the region that weed spraying will be undertaken during the months of January 2025 to June 2025.

Notification is made in accordance with the Pesticide Regulation 1995.

Herbicide application will occur on roadsides, culverts, town & village streets & lanes, & weed control in public spaces.

Motorists are asked to be vigilant & look out for signs & spray vehicles.
